The Royal Surrey County Hospital

Award-winning energy-saving programme reduces hospital carbon footprint by 552 tonnes a year.

Project overview

A large-scale installation of energy-efficient lighting, using the retrofit converter device, ‘Save It Easy®’, has allowed the Royal Surrey County Hospital to slash its electricity bills by more than £50,000 a year.
